<p>Elliot Spitzer <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2008/12/16/eliot-spitzer-attends-isl_n_151432.html">chats up a reporter about his new gig at <em>Slate</em></a>, and the above is what <em>Huffington Post's</em> front page editor comes up with for a visual? Because if it weren't for that picture of <strong>Ashley Alexandra Dupré</strong>, Huff Po's enlightened readers would have had no idea who the fuck Elliot Spitzer was? (The defense that HuffPo is jabbing Spitzer and/or <em>Slate</em> for the former's decision to work at a magazine that heralded his downfall doesn't hold water, seeing as no one at HuffPo actually wrote about the dynamics of that relationship&#8211;then again, no one at HuffPo writes about anything.)</p>
<p>Stunts like the Spitzer picture should give dead-tree journos everywhere pause. If this is what it takes to be a dominant leader in page views&#8211;posting tacky Photoshop pictures and "breaking" news before it happens&#8211;maybe a million eyes just aren't worth it.</p>
<p>Then again, plenty of places manage to sustain high levels of traffic without stooping to HuffPo's level, so maybe the question is: How bad do we want to be on top of the web-garbage pile?</p>
